World's Youngest Author

Matthew Beard reports (for The Independent) that a six-year-old boy will be publishing his first novel in the U.K. Here's the scoop:
  • "Christopher Beale completed his 1,500-word, five-chapter novel This and Last Season's Excursions when he was six years and 118 days old, beating the previous Guinness World Record by 42 days."

The book is about "a boy and his favourite stuffed animals, his puppy Biscuit, his kitten Daisy and the fierce Big Hinnies, as they rescue owls, fight lions and search for a mysterious moving city, Quarles."
